Resignation from the MCMAC

by Brian Bierman

Linda MacKay was visibly upset when she read her letter of resignation at the MCMAC meeting on Tuesday 6/15.  Citing the approval of Frazier Park Estates and the structure of the MCMAC, she said the council looks like it is there to cooperate with Watson and she did not want to cooperate.

Many want a local body that has some teeth.  Chairman Steve Newman says the MCMAC is an information gathering entity and forum and as that it is valuable as long as the community participates.  The special meeting on the library oak trees seems to have shown the MCMAC's value.  It was informative and it was definitely a forum.

Before the MCMAC, the Town Council was an information-gathering body. The inability to hold a proper election, plus the upcoming MAC, ended it. Now the MAC is appointed, contrary to the structure of other MACs that are usually elected. The trouble is these bodies don't have any power, and this community has some real issues before it. Having a powerless, toothless body where one can go and vent is actually worse than having nothing at all, when you know you have nothing and can strive to make something real.

Linda's resignation was an act of honesty and integrity. It would be nice if the text of her resignation letter could be printed in full in the Mountain Daily News so that readers could fully understand the issues involved.
